Sony Gives PlayStation Plus Extra and Premium Subscribers Free 2024 Game

Sony has surprised PlayStation Plus Extra and Premium subscribers with a free game from 2024. The game, Another Crab’s Treasure, was released on April 25, 2024, and is now available at no extra cost to these subscribers.

Another Crab’s Treasure is an action-adventure “Soulslike” game developed by Aggro Crab. Players control Kril, a hermit crab who uses trash as shells to protect against enemies much larger than himself. The story follows Kril on a quest to reclaim his repossessed shell and uncover secrets about a polluted ocean.

The game has received strong reviews, including a 4.46 out of 5 rating on the PlayStation Store based on nearly 3,000 user reviews. It normally costs $29.99 on PS5, but PlayStation Plus Extra and Premium members can download it for free.

The game is only available on PS5 and not on PS4. Sony has not announced how long the game will remain free for subscribers.

PS Plus Essential subscribers, the standard tier, do not get access to this free game.

Another Crab’s Treasure adds to the lineup of free games available this May for PS Plus Extra and Premium users, offering roughly 14 to 22 hours of gameplay depending on play style and skill.
